Ordinals
beta
Sat 934050012543251
decimal
186810.12543251
degree
0°186810′1338″12543251‴
percentile
44.478572074795544%
name
hfshmqxozow
cycle
0
epoch
0
period
92
block
186810
offset
12543251
timestamp
2012-06-29 20:34:10 UTC
rarity
common
prev
next